新型涡轮流量计的理论模型

DOI: 10.6052/1000-0879-13-144, PP. 64-75

Keywords: 涡轮流量计,长螺旋形叶轮,理论模型,试验,仪表系数

Full-Text   Cite this paper   Add to My Lib

Abstract:

基于动量力矩定理和流体边界层理论,建立了一新型涡轮流量计的理论模型.利用该理论模型可以分析叶轮几何参数对流量计计量性能的影响.以一DN50涡轮流量计为例,利用本文所建立的理论模型对该流量计的仪表系数进行了计算,并在一体积管标准装置对该流量计的仪表系数进行标定.结果表明,计算值和实验值较为吻合,误差在±;3.5%以内,验证了模型的有效性,从而为仪表的结构优化设计提供了理论依据.
